LEICA M6 TITANIUM with TITANIUM LEICA SUMMILUX-M 1:1.4/50mm

This is the Leica M6 in its most stylish incarnation-titanium with a black calf leather body cover in emu-style. These titanium bodies were produced from 1992 till 1998 when it was replaced by the M6 TTL version. The camera has got the classical 0.72 viewfinder. Together with the titanium finish lenses,this version was a low-volume production item and commanded a higher price than the standard M6’s at the time. When it was brought to market in 1992,it was offered together with the titanium Summilux 35mm/1.4 and in 1996 another titanium lens was added which is this Leica Summilux 50mm/1.4 which is offered together with the body in this set. At the Photokina from 1998 the final titanium lens was introduced (at that time) which was a titanium Leica Elmarit 90mm/2.8 and limited to only 500 pieces.
